Men’s Hair Piece Base Is Crucial for a Real-Looking Scalp

Men's Hair Piece Base Is Crucial for a Real-Looking Scalp

A realistic-looking base is a crucial component of a men’s hairpiece. The degree of realism in men’s hair pieces largely depends on the material and quality of the base.

The base is the area where the toupee hair is attached. When men’s hair pieces are attached to the wearer’s scalp, the base should seamlessly blend in, indistinguishable from the natural scalp.

There are three commonly used base materials for men’s hairpieces, each with varying prices based on their natural and realistic appearance and comfort level.

These materials include PU skin, lace, monofilament, and hybrid bases that combine two or three different materials.

Men’s Hair Pieces With a Skin Base

Skin bases are one of the most basic bases in use. They are clingy, cheaper than other bases, and low-maintenance, making them ideal for most new wearers.

Skin bases are made from a thin (0.03 mm–0.1 mm) transparent polymer resembling a person’s epidermis (the superficial layer of the skin).

It melts into the scalp when attached, mimicking the wearer’s natural scalp. No one can tell the person is wearing a men’s hairpiece. 

Men’s Hair Pieces With a Lace Base

Lace is considered the best base material for men’s hairpieces glued on. It is thin and features thousands of holes, making it breathable and comfortable on the head.

So it’s ideally used for tropical areas. Lace also resembles the wearer’s natural scalp; when attached, it appears colorless and does not reflect sunlight.

It creates a seamless appearance, where no one can detect the presence of a thin layer on the wearer’s scalp.

Men’s Hair Pieces With a Monofilament Base

Monofilament is the most durable base material when used as a base material. It is commonly reinforced with a PU lining around or across it to maximize durability. While monofilament bases offer a realistic appearance, they are not as fine and soft as lace.

Men’s Hair Pieces With a Lace Front 

Lace front hairpieces have a lace front part along the hairline, while the rest of the base is made of other materials.

The base material around the front must create a realistic-looking front hairline; lace is the most suitable material.

Millions of wearers highly favor lace fronts due to their practicality and affordability. As mentioned earlier, lace is the most breathable and realistic base material, which makes it more expensive than other options.

However, since only the front section of lace fronts is made from lace, wearers can save on the overall cost of the hairpiece while still achieving a natural-looking front hairline.

Ventilation Techniques Is Critical for Men’s Hair Pieces

Ventilation Techniques Is Critical for Men's Hair Pieces

The ventilation method used to attach the hair to the base plays a crucial role in achieving a natural and realistic appearance for the hairpiece.

How the hair is tied or ventilated onto the base is a critical factor in ensuring the authenticity of the men’s hair piece.

V-Loop for Skin Men’s Hair Pieces

V-loop ventilation is a specialized technique primarily employed for skin hairpieces. It involves threading a small cluster of hair (4-5 strands) through the surface of the skin base and pulling it out through another hole, creating a v-loop shape.

This method is often called “knotless” ventilation, as the hair is not individually knotted to the base but appears as if it is naturally growing from the wearer’s scalp.

Injected Hair for Skin Men’s Hair Pieces

Injected hair is also an excellent ventilation technique for skin hair pieces, but not for ultra-thin skin (thinner than 0.03mm) hair pieces. The hair gets injected into the base instead of tied.

So it is also knotless. Injected hair beats v-loop regarding realism, as it doesn’t have return hair. Without return hair, the hairpiece won’t frizz, giving the wearer a more natural look. 

Flat Knotting Techniques for Men’s Hair Pieces 

Often, the hair gets tied to the base in knots, especially with lace or mono, where hair cannot be injected or v-looped.

Single or double flat knots (or single or double knots) are for hair around the sides and back.

The word “flat” means the hair tied this way will stick to the scalp, as we don’t want the hair on the sides and back to stand up, so flat knotting is perfect for hair in these areas. 

In terms of realness, single knots are better than double knots, as with double knots, we loop the hair twice, so double knots are twice as big as single ones and appear as big bulbs at the roots.

But double knots are more durable than single knots, and just for that purpose, people use them. 

Single and Double Split Knots for Men’s Hair Pieces

Also known as single or double reverse split knots, these knots provide a better lifting effect to men’s hairpieces.

Split knots are ideal for the top of the head as they allow for more hair movement and versatile styling options, resulting in a more natural appearance.

However, it’s essential to consider that split knots are generally larger than single and double knots. We prefer using smaller single flat knots to maintain discretion in the sensitive area along the front hairline, where visibility is a concern.

These smaller knots help minimize their noticeable appearance. Double split knots are larger and offer increased durability, similar to double knots compared to single knots.

Bleached Knots for Men’s Hair Pieces

To prevent the visibility of knots in the wearer’s hair, bleaching the knots is a widely used solution. By applying bleach to the underside of the base, the knots can be lightened to match the wearer’s skin color, creating a more natural and seamless appearance.

This technique is commonly employed in men’s hairpieces, especially around the front hairline, where knot visibility is a primary concern.

Silk Top for Custom Men’s Hair Pieces

Silk top hairpieces, typically for custom men’s hair systems, offer the most realistic hairlines and parts. Combining a silk top with a monofilament base provides durability and a natural appearance in a single unit.

The silk top is an extra layer on the monofilament base, resembling the scalp’s fine and realistic material.

Hair is tied to the monofilament base and then pulled through the silk layer, creating the illusion of natural hair growing out of the scalp and concealing the knots.

In summary, silk top hair systems deliver exceptional realism by combining a monofilament base with a finely crafted silk layer, ensuring a natural and seamless look.

Hair Type, Color, and Texture Also Matter to Men’s Hair Pieces

When choosing a men’s hairpiece, the hair type, color, and texture must be considered to blend naturally with the wearer’s hair. The goal is to create a seamless and authentic look that closely matches their natural hair.

Choose Human Hair Pieces for Men

For a perfectly real-looking appearance, human hair systems are a must. We want it to appear just like real hair, and human hair is real.

Undoubtedly, they will beat their synthetic counterparts (men’s fake hair pieces) in terms of realness and naturalness.

Realistic Appearance: Human hair pieces provide the most natural and authentic look as they are made from real human hair. They also have a realistic movement, texture, and shine that resembles natural hair. 

Blending Capability: Human hair pieces blend seamlessly with natural hair, making it difficult to differentiate between the hairpiece and the wearer’s hair. It creates a seamless and natural-looking result.

Versatility: Human hair pieces offer versatility in styling. They can be cut, colored, and styled just like natural hair, allowing wearers to achieve their desired look effortlessly and look natural. 

Hair Color Close to Your Bio Hair Color

You don’t want the hair color of your hair system different from your bio hair, or you have to get it re-colored frequently. A well-mixed and unified hair color is the key to realness with men’s hair pieces.

Easy Maintenance: Hairpieces with matching hair colors require minimal effort to maintain and blend with your natural hair.

You can style, wash, and care for your hairpiece and natural hair as a unified entity without worrying about stark color contrasts.

Easy and Versatile Styling: Choosing a men’s hairpiece with a color close to your natural hair allows for greater flexibility in styling.

You can easily incorporate your hairpiece into different hairstyles and seamlessly transition between looks.

Seamless Blend: Hairpieces with a color matching your natural hair create a seamless blend, making it difficult to distinguish between the hairpiece and your hair. This helps achieve a more natural and realistic look.

Hair Texture Also Matters to the Realness of Men’s Hair Pieces

Choosing a hair system that matches your hair type and texture is crucial. A thick and spiky hair system may not be the best fit if you have fine, thin hair. Similarly, a soft and silk-like hair system may not provide the desired look if your hair sticks up.

Opting for the right hair type and texture is essential for a natural and realistic appearance.

Toupee Tape and Glue. Also, Play a Part

In men’s hairpieces, attachment to the wearer’s head is typically achieved using toupee tapes and glue.

These adhesive materials are applied to the underside of the base, aiming for a transparent or scalp-colored appearance.

The goal is to ensure that the toupee tapes and glue blend seamlessly with the wearer’s scalp, minimizing their visibility and creating a more natural-looking result.

No-Shine Toupee Tapes Used for Men’s Hair Pieces

Lace and monofilament hairpieces are mostly attached using toupee tapes. As liquid adhesive may seep through their holes. 

No-shine toupee tapes are recommended for men’s hair pieces, such as some of the newly made Walker tape rolls.

They are transparent but don’t reflect sunlight; they create a discreet and natural attachment when attached. These tapes will remain discreet and invisible, especially when applied to the front hairline. 

Overall, no-shine toupee tapes are preferred in men’s hairpieces because they create a discreet and natural attachment.

They help achieve a seamless blend, a natural scalp effect, an undetectable edge, and versatility in application, all contributing to a more authentic appearance.

Ideal Toupee Glues for Men’s Hair Pieces

If you want the toupee to be virtually invisible, it is recommended to choose a transparent or clear toupee glue.

Transparent glue is designed to provide a discreet and natural-looking bond between the hairpiece and the scalp.

It dries clear, allowing the scalp to show through, which helps create the illusion of a seamless and invisible attachment.

When selecting a toupee glue, consider opting for products labeled “invisible” or “clear.” These glues are formulated to provide a robust and secure hold while remaining virtually undetectable. 

It’s also worth noting that everyone’s skin and hairpiece compatibility may vary, so it’s advisable to test the glue on a small area of the scalp before applying it to the entire hairline.

This way, you can ensure that the adhesive suits your skin and achieves the desired invisible effect.

Anti-Shine Powder for Thin Skin Men’s Hair Pieces

Indeed, anti-shine powders can be a helpful tool to reduce shine on men’s hairpieces. They work similarly to makeup powders used to mattify and cover shine on the face, especially in situations where the wearer may experience perspiration or oily skin.

NYX Shine Killer: 

NYX Shine Killer is a popular product that individuals, particularly girls, use to combat shine on their makeup.

This clear gel can also effectively eliminate shine from the poly hair system base, particularly focusing on the front hairline.

Simply apply a small amount of NYX Shine Killer onto the surface of the hair system base using a finger or cotton swab, and you will achieve fantastic results.

Anti-Shine Powder: 

Another method to eliminate shine is by utilizing anti-shine powder. As the name suggests, powders can dull a sheen. To use this method, dip a cotton ball into the anti-shine powder.

Gently brush the powder along the base surface, targeting the front hairline, where the shine is most noticeable. This technique also provides effective results in reducing shine.
